Wall-mounted utility sinks attach directly to the wall, so they don’t take up any floor space in small locations. Bracket systems support the basin's weight while keeping the floor clear for cleaning and storage below. Utility sinks and wall-mounted accessories can make the most of small utility rooms by maximizing available space.
To install a wall, it must withstand the weight of a full basin and any additional weight added during use. Correctly blocking behind finished walls ensures the attachment is secure, and good hardware spreads the load evenly. Before committing to utility sinks and wall-mounted accessories, they should verify whether the structure is strong enough to support them.
Wall-mounting a laundry room utility sink keeps the floor area free for appliances and wash baskets. Sinks that are easy to reach and located between the washer and dryer make it easy to perform pre-treatment and hand-washing. The size of the basin determines how much space it has for cleaning and storing items. For soaking, deeper basins work better, and for cleaning larger things, wider shapes work better. For optimal performance, utility sinks and their accessories should be sized for their intended use.
A laundry room utility sink needs to be deep enough to soak clothes and wide enough to wash hands comfortably. Standard home sizes are between 20 and 25 inches, while businesses need larger sizes. Utility sinks & accessories with specialized purposes should be checked to ensure the dimensions are correct.
Single versus double basin setups determine how well work flows and how many tasks can be done at once. Double basins let you wash and rinse in order, while single models let you use the most space in each basin. When properly affixed to the right structural backing, wall-mounted sinks can hold a lot of weight. Before installing, check the wall's construction.
You can meet most laundry-soaking and hand-washing needs with basins 10 to 14 inches deep. Deeper basins are better for certain uses.
Most utility sinks work with standard drain and supply connections. Check that the connection sizes match the plumbing already in place, or plan the necessary changes.
